High-Level Cost Estimates for Mobile App Development in Singapore

While exact costs vary, general ranges include:

  • Simple mobile app: SGD 20,000 to SGD 40,000
  • Medium complexity app: SGD 40,000 to SGD 100,000
  • Complex or enterprise app: SGD 100,000 to SGD 250,000 plus

These figures depend on scope, features, and long-term support requirements.

Regulatory and Compliance Costs in Singapore

Singapore’s strong governance and data protection framework directly impact mobile app development.

Personal Data Protection Act Compliance Costs

Any app that collects, stores, or processes user data must comply with Singapore’s Personal Data Protection Act.

Compliance requirements include:

  • Explicit user consent mechanisms
  • Secure data storage and encryption
  • Data access and deletion controls
  • Clear privacy policies

Development effort is required to embed these controls into the app architecture.

Estimated additional cost impact:

  • SGD 5,000 to SGD 20,000 depending on app complexity

Cloud Hosting and Server Costs

Most apps rely on cloud platforms.

Ongoing expenses include:

  • Compute resources
  • Databases
  • Storage
  • Load balancing

Monthly cloud costs may range from:

  • SGD 200 for small apps
  • SGD 5,000 or more for high-traffic or enterprise apps

Maintenance and Feature Enhancement Costs

Successful apps evolve continuously.

Bug Fixes and Performance Improvements

Post-launch maintenance includes:

  • Fixing production issues
  • Improving stability
  • Optimizing performance

Annual maintenance typically costs:

  • 15 to 25 percent of initial development cost

Feature-Wise and Technology-Wise Cost Breakdown for Mobile App Development in Singapore

Why Feature-Level Cost Analysis Is Critical in Singapore

To accurately understand mobile app development cost in Singapore, it is essential to break the project down feature by feature and technology by technology. Singapore-based development focuses on quality, security, scalability, and long-term maintainability, which means every feature is carefully engineered rather than quickly assembled.

This part provides a realistic, business-focused breakdown of how different features, technologies, and technical layers contribute to the total development cost.

UI UX Design and User Experience Engineering Costs

In Singapore’s competitive app market, design quality is not optional. Users expect intuitive, polished, and accessible experiences.

UX Research and User Flow Design

Includes:

  • User persona creation

  • Journey mapping

  • Wireframes and interaction flows

Estimated cost:

  • SGD 5,000 to SGD 15,000

Apps targeting enterprise or regulated industries usually require deeper UX research.

Visual UI Design and Prototyping

Includes:

  • High-fidelity designs

  • Interactive prototypes

  • Design system creation

Estimated cost:

  • SGD 5,000 to SGD 20,000

Strong UI design directly improves adoption and retention.

Core Mobile App Development Costs

The main development cost depends on platform choice and feature depth.

iOS App Development Cost in Singapore

Includes:

  • Native Swift development

  • Apple Human Interface Guidelines compliance

  • App Store submission readiness

Estimated cost:

  • SGD 20,000 to SGD 60,000

Costs increase with advanced animations, offline features, or hardware integrations.

Android App Development Cost in Singapore

Includes:

  • Kotlin or Java development

  • Multiple device and screen-size support

  • Android OS version compatibility

Estimated cost:

  • SGD 20,000 to SGD 65,000

Testing effort is often higher due to device fragmentation.

Cross-Platform App Development Costs

Using frameworks like Flutter or React Native.

Includes:

  • Single codebase development

  • Platform-specific customization

  • Performance optimization

Estimated cost:

  • SGD 25,000 to SGD 50,000

This approach can reduce cost for MVPs but may not suit complex enterprise apps.

Backend Development and API Costs

Most mobile apps require a strong backend.

Core Backend Features

Includes:

  • User authentication

  • Business logic

  • API development

  • Data processing

Estimated cost:

  • SGD 15,000 to SGD 40,000

Complex logic and high concurrency increase cost.

Database Design and Data Management

Includes:

  • Data modeling

  • Secure storage

  • Performance optimization

Estimated cost:

  • SGD 5,000 to SGD 15,000

Apps handling sensitive data require additional encryption layers.

Cloud Infrastructure and DevOps Setup Costs

Singapore apps prioritize uptime and reliability.

Cloud Environment Setup

Includes:

  • Cloud account configuration

  • Server provisioning

  • Environment separation (dev, staging, production)

Estimated setup cost:

  • SGD 5,000 to SGD 15,000

CI CD and DevOps Automation

Includes:

  • Automated builds

  • Deployment pipelines

  • Monitoring and logging

Estimated cost:

  • SGD 5,000 to SGD 20,000

DevOps investment reduces long-term operational cost.

Authentication, User Management, and Access Control

Security expectations in Singapore are high.

User Authentication Systems

Includes:

  • Email or phone login

  • Social login

  • Multi-factor authentication

Estimated cost:

  • SGD 5,000 to SGD 15,000

Role-Based Access and Permissions

Common in enterprise and B2B apps.

Estimated cost:

  • SGD 5,000 to SGD 20,000

Payment Gateway and Transaction Features

For apps that process payments.

Payment Integration Costs

Includes:

  • Payment gateway integration

  • Subscription management

  • Transaction handling

Estimated cost:

  • SGD 5,000 to SGD 20,000

Compliance and security increase development effort.

Push Notifications and Real-Time Features

Real-time engagement features increase backend complexity.

Notification Systems

Includes:

  • Push notifications

  • In-app alerts

  • Email triggers

Estimated cost:

  • SGD 3,000 to SGD 10,000

Real-Time Updates and Sync

Includes:

  • Live data updates

  • Real-time tracking

  • WebSocket integration

Estimated cost:

  • SGD 10,000 to SGD 30,000

Third-Party API Integrations

External services often add hidden cost.

Common integrations:

  • Maps and geolocation

  • Analytics platforms

  • CRM or ERP systems

Estimated cost:

  • SGD 5,000 to SGD 25,000 depending on complexity

Security Implementation Costs

Security is a major cost driver in Singapore.

Data Encryption and Secure Storage

Includes:

  • Encryption at rest and in transit

  • Secure key management

Estimated cost:

  • SGD 5,000 to SGD 15,000

Security Testing and Hardening

Includes:

  • Vulnerability scanning

  • Secure coding practices

Estimated cost:

  • SGD 5,000 to SGD 20,000

Quality Assurance and Testing Costs

Testing ensures reliability and compliance.

Manual and Automated Testing

Includes:

  • Functional testing

  • Regression testing

  • Device testing

Estimated cost:

  • SGD 8,000 to SGD 25,000

Performance and Load Testing

Important for scalable apps.

Estimated cost:

  • SGD 5,000 to SGD 15,000

Admin Panel and Management Dashboard Costs

Most apps require an admin interface.

Includes:

  • User management

  • Content control

  • Analytics dashboards

Estimated cost:

  • SGD 8,000 to SGD 25,000

Feature-Wise Cost Summary for Mobile App Development in Singapore

Typical total development cost ranges:

  • Simple app with basic features: SGD 20,000 to SGD 40,000

  • Medium complexity app: SGD 40,000 to SGD 100,000

  • Complex or enterprise app: SGD 100,000 to SGD 250,000 plus

Costs depend on scope, security, and long-term requirements.

Building an MVP First to Control Initial Investment

A Minimum Viable Product approach is one of the most effective cost-control strategies.

A Singapore-ready MVP typically includes:

  • Core user journeys only

  • Essential security and compliance features

  • Clean and scalable architecture

  • Limited third-party integrations

An MVP allows teams to:

  • Validate market demand

  • Gather real user feedback

  • Reduce upfront capital risk

  • Refine features before full investment

Skipping MVPs often leads to building features users do not need.

Phased Feature Rollout Strategy

Instead of building everything at once, a phased roadmap aligns spending with business growth.

Phase One: Core Functionality

  • User onboarding and authentication

  • Primary business logic

  • Basic UI UX

  • Essential backend services

Phase Two: Engagement and Retention

  • Personalization

  • Notifications

  • Analytics and reporting

  • Performance optimization

Phase Three: Scale and Differentiation

  • Advanced integrations

  • Automation and AI features

  • Multi-region support

  • Enterprise-grade security enhancements

This approach prevents overengineering and keeps budgets predictable.
